Most Common Residential Cleaning Problems and Their Solutions

We know what we are talking about when we say that residential cleaning is a monumental task. It is not only massive in terms of the number of chores or size of the residence, but also in terms of the difficulties one faces when trying to get rid of certain types of dirt. To make things easier, we bring you professional hacks often used by residential cleaning service providers.


Glass Surfaces With Grease Stains


Has it happened to you that whenever you try to clean a glass table, you just pass a cloth over and over leaving a never-ending path of wiped grease? It is an annoying process for sure. To avoid this, first, wipe the table with a clean cloth and some water. Second, gently pass an anti-scratch sponge with soap. Make sure the foam covers the totality of the surface. Then, wipe the soap away with water. Finally, use a lint-free paper towel to dry the glass. For better results, finalize with some specialized cleaning products for windows.


Unpleasant Odors in Closed Spaces


Impregnated odors in your upholstery, bedclothes, or even in your fridge are a huge headache. In most cases, air fresheners are not enough to fight them. Your great ally in getting rid of them is baking soda. It can be used in several ways, but our favorite combo is with essential oil. Put some baking soda with about 10 drops of your favorite essential oil in a small open container and leave it overnight in a smelly area. It will absorb the bad smell. For the fridge, use the baking soda alone and leave it in the fridge. Replace every three months for long-lasting results.


Tartar Stains


Everywhere water reaches, tartar stains come along. You can use a mixture of baking soda and vinegar for thin stains, but for a more serious issue, muriatic acid will do the job. It can be used on bathroom surfaces and stainless-steel accessories, as well as on cement and floors. You can purchase it in most hardware stores, just make sure to follow the instructions on the package and apply it with gloves, a mask, and safety glasses.
